excel中最低分用什么公式
作者:路由通
|
378人看过
发布时间:2026-02-22 00:32:57
标签:
在日常使用电脑的过程中,许多用户会遇到一个常见的困惑:在右键新建菜单里找不到微软的Word文档选项。这并非简单的功能缺失,而是涉及到操作系统设置、软件安装机制以及用户权限等多个层面的复杂问题。本文将深入剖析其背后十二个核心原因,从注册表关联、软件部署方式到系统权限配置,为您提供一套完整的诊断与解决方案,帮助您彻底理解和解决这一高频难题。
, B2:B5)则会从数字5、单元格A2的值以及区域B2到B5的值中找出最小的那个。 这个函数会自动忽略参数中的逻辑值(真/假)和文本。如果参数中不包含任何数字,那么“最小值”函数(MIN)将返回0。这是其最基础的应用,适用于绝大多数简单的、无附加条件的求最小值场景。二、处理包含零值与空白 在实际数据中,我们经常会遇到包含零(0)或空白单元格的情况。有时,零值代表一个有效的数值(如得分为0分),但有时它可能是由于数据未录入或无效而产生的占位符,我们希望在计算最小值时将其排除。标准的“最小值”函数(MIN)会将零视为一个有效的数值参与比较,如果零恰好是最小的,它就会被返回。 如果希望忽略零值,只对大于零的数值求最小值,我们可以使用“最小值”函数(MIN)与“如果”函数(IF)结合的数组公式。其原理是利用“如果”函数(IF)构建一个条件判断:仅当区域中的值大于0时,才将其保留并传递给“最小值”函数(MIN)进行计算。在旧版软件中,这需要以数组公式形式输入:先输入公式=MIN(IF(区域>0, 区域)),然后同时按下Ctrl+Shift+Enter三键完成输入,公式两端会自动出现大括号。在支持动态数组的新版本中,通常直接按Enter键即可。三、应对文本与错误值的干扰 数据区域中混入的文本字符或错误值(如N/A、DIV/0!等)会导致标准的“最小值”函数(MIN)返回错误。为了确保公式的稳健性,我们需要能够忽略这些非数值内容。这里,可以借助“聚合”函数(AGGREGATE)。这个函数功能强大,其第1个参数选择“最小值”的功能代码(5),第2个参数选择忽略错误值和隐藏行的选项代码(6),第3个参数指定需要计算的数据区域。例如,公式=AGGREGATE(5, 6, A1:A10)就能在A1:A10区域中,忽略所有错误值和隐藏行,安全地计算出最小值。四、按条件筛选求最小值 这是数据分析中更高级的需求:我们不是简单地求全局最小值,而是要求满足特定条件的数据子集中的最小值。例如,找出“销售一部”的最低业绩,或“语文”科目的最低分。解决这类问题,最经典的方案是使用“最小值”函数(MIN)配合“如果”函数(IF)的数组公式。 假设A列是部门,B列是业绩,要找出“销售一部”的最低业绩,公式可以写为:=MIN(IF(A1:A10="销售一部", B1:B10))。同样,在旧版中需按三键输入。这个公式的逻辑是,“如果”函数(IF)先判断A列是否等于“销售一部”,如果是,则返回对应B列的业绩值,形成一个只包含“销售一部”业绩的数组,然后再由“最小值”函数(MIN)找出这个数组中的最小值。五、动态数组函数的现代解法 随着软件更新,引入了强大的动态数组函数,使得按条件求最小值的操作变得更加简洁直观,无需再记忆复杂的数组公式输入方式。“筛选”函数(FILTER)可以轻松根据条件筛选出数据,“最小值”函数(MIN)则对筛选结果进行计算。沿用上例,公式可以改写为:=MIN(FILTER(B1:B10, A1:A10="销售一部"))。这个公式更符合人类的思维逻辑:先“筛选”出满足条件的数据,再求其“最小值”,可读性大大增强。六、多条件约束下的最小值计算 现实情况往往更加复杂,可能需要同时满足两个或更多条件。例如,找出“销售一部”在“第二季度”的最低业绩。此时,可以在数组公式或动态数组公式中通过乘法()来连接多个条件,乘法代表“且”的关系。 数组公式写法:=MIN(IF((A1:A10="销售一部")(C1:C10="第二季度"), B1:B10))。动态数组函数写法:=MIN(FILTER(B1:B10, (A1:A10="销售一部")(C1:C10="第二季度")))。公式中,两个条件判断相乘,只有当两个条件同时为真时,结果才为真,从而筛选出符合双重条件的数据进行最小值计算。七、在可见单元格中求最小值 当对数据列表应用了筛选功能后,我们可能只想计算当前屏幕上可见单元格的最小值,而不包括被隐藏的行。标准的“最小值”函数(MIN)无法区分这一点,它会计算所有指定单元格的值,无论是否可见。这时,就需要使用“小计”函数(SUBTOTAL)。 “小计”函数(SUBTOTAL)的第1个参数使用功能代码“最小值”对应的“105”(忽略手动隐藏行)或“5”(包含手动隐藏行),第2个参数指定数据区域。例如,在筛选状态下,公式=SUBTOTAL(105, B2:B100)将只对B列中未被筛选隐藏的可见单元格求最小值。这个函数是处理筛选后数据汇总的利器。八、定位最小值所在的位置 仅仅知道最小值是多少有时还不够,我们还需要知道这个最小值出现在哪个位置,即它属于哪一行、对应哪个项目。这就需要结合“匹配”函数(MATCH)来定位。“匹配”函数(MATCH)可以在一个区域中查找指定值,并返回其相对位置。 假设最小值在B列,我们可以用公式=MATCH(MIN(B:B), B:B, 0)来找到最小值在B列中第一次出现的位置(行号)。其中,MIN(B:B)用于求出B列最小值,MATCH函数则在B列中精确查找(第3参数为0表示精确匹配)这个值,并返回其行号。再结合“索引”函数(INDEX),就可以提取出该行其他列的信息,比如对应的姓名。九、提取最小值对应的关联信息 接续上一点,当我们找到最小值的位置后,通常希望提取与之相关的其他信息。这时,“索引”函数(INDEX)与“匹配”函数(MATCH)的组合堪称黄金搭档。假设A列是学生姓名,B列是成绩,要找出最低分的学生姓名,可以使用公式:=INDEX(A:A, MATCH(MIN(B:B), B:B, 0))。 这个公式的运作流程是:首先,MIN(B:B)计算出B列(成绩列)的最低分。其次,MATCH(MIN(B:B), B:B, 0)在B列中查找这个最低分,并返回其所在的行号。最后,INDEX(A:A, 行号)根据这个行号,去A列(姓名列)的对应位置提取出学生姓名。这个组合公式在数据查询与提取中应用极为广泛。十、处理并列最低分的情况 数据中可能存在多个相同的最低值,即并列最低分。使用上述“匹配”函数(MATCH)加“索引”函数(INDEX)的组合,默认只能返回第一个找到的最低分对应的信息。如果需要获取所有并列最低分的信息,就需要更复杂的数组公式,或者借助“筛选”函数(FILTER)。 使用动态数组函数可以优雅地解决:=FILTER(A2:A100, B2:B100=MIN(B2:B100))。这个公式会筛选出A列(姓名列)中所有那些在B列(成绩列)的数值等于B列最小值的记录,从而一次性列出所有获得最低分的学生姓名。十一、在条件格式中突显最低分 除了用公式计算,我们还可以通过“条件格式”功能,直观地将数据区域中的最低分单元格标记出来,实现可视化强调。操作方法是:选中需要应用格式的数据区域(如B2:B10),点击“条件格式”->“新建规则”->“使用公式确定要设置格式的单元格”。在公式框中输入:=B2=MIN($B$2:$B$10)。然后设置想要的格式,比如红色填充。这样,凡是值等于整个区域最小值的单元格,都会自动被标记为红色。注意公式中相对引用和绝对引用的混合使用,以确保规则能正确应用到每一行。十二、跨多表或多区域求最小值 有时数据可能分散在同一工作簿的不同工作表,或多个不连续的区域中。“最小值”函数(MIN)同样可以处理这种情况。您可以直接在参数中引用不同工作表上的区域,例如:=MIN(Sheet1!A1:A10, Sheet2!B1:B10)。也可以引用本表中不连续的区域,用逗号分隔即可:=MIN(A1:A5, C1:C5, E1:E5)。函数会自动从所有提供的参数中找出全局最小值。十三、使用数据透视表进行分组最小值统计 对于大规模数据的分类汇总,使用“数据透视表”是最高效的方式之一。将需要分类的字段(如“部门”、“科目”)拖入“行”区域,将需要求最小值的数值字段(如“业绩”、“分数”)拖入“值”区域。然后,点击值区域字段右侧的下拉箭头,选择“值字段设置”,将计算类型由默认的“求和”改为“最小值”。数据透视表会立刻按每个分类组别计算出对应的最小值,并且当源数据更新后,只需刷新透视表即可得到最新结果,无需修改任何公式。十四、最小值计算中的常见错误与排查 在使用公式计算最小值时,可能会遇到一些意外结果。常见原因包括:区域中混入无法被识别的文本型数字(看似数字,实为文本),这会导致其被“最小值”函数(MIN)忽略。可以使用“值”函数(VALUE)或分列功能将其转换为数值。另外,检查公式中单元格区域的引用是否正确,绝对引用($)和相对引用的使用是否恰当。对于数组公式,确保其被正确输入(有大括号或动态数组环境支持)。十五、结合其他函数进行复杂分析 “最小值”函数(MIN)可以与其他统计函数结合,进行更深入的分析。例如,计算“去掉一个最低分”后的平均值,可以先求出最小值,再用“平均值”函数(AVERAGE)计算时排除它,或者使用“修剪平均值”函数(TRIMMEAN)。又例如,为了分析数据的离散程度,可以同时计算最小值、最大值和平均值,公式可以写为:=MIN(区域)&" / "&MAX(区域)&" / "&AVERAGE(区域),用斜杠分隔显示。十六、通过名称管理器简化复杂公式 当公式中需要反复引用某个复杂的数据区域或条件时,可以借助“名称管理器”为其定义一个简短的名称。例如,将动态筛选“销售一部”业绩的公式段FILTER(B2:B100, A2:A100="销售一部")定义为一个名为“销售一部业绩”的名称。之后,在求最小值的公式中,直接使用=MIN(销售一部业绩)即可,这使得公式更加简洁易懂,也便于后续维护和修改。十七、性能优化与大数据量处理建议 在处理海量数据(如数万行)时,公式的效率变得重要。应尽量避免在整列(如A:A)上使用数组公式或涉及大量计算的函数,这会导致计算缓慢。尽量将引用范围限定在具体的实际数据区域(如A1:A10000)。对于多条件求最小值,如果版本支持,优先使用“筛选”函数(FILTER)等动态数组函数,其性能通常优于传统的数组公式。此外,考虑将中间计算结果存放在辅助列中,而不是将所有计算嵌套在一个巨型公式里,这有助于提升计算速度和公式的可读性。十八、实战案例综合演练 让我们通过一个综合案例巩固所学。假设有一个学生成绩表,包含“姓名”、“班级”、“语文”、“数学”、“英语”等列。任务一:找出全年级数学单科最低分。使用=MIN(D2:D100)(假设数学在D列)。任务二:找出“一班”的语文最低分。使用=MIN(FILTER(C2:C100, B2:B100="一班"))(假设班级在B列,语文在C列)。任务三:找出“二班”英语最低分的学生姓名。使用=INDEX(A2:A100, MATCH(MIN(FILTER(E2:E100, B2:B100="二班")), E2:E100, 0))(假设英语在E列)。任务四:用条件格式高亮显示每个学生总分的最低科目。选中该生各科成绩单元格,条件格式公式为:=C2=MIN($C2:$E2)(假设成绩从C到E列)。通过这样层层递进的练习,您将能熟练掌握不同场景下最低分公式的灵活运用。 总而言之,在电子表格软件中求解最低分远不止一个“最小值”函数(MIN)那么简单。从基础的单区域计算,到忽略特定值、按条件筛选、多条件约束,再到定位与提取关联信息、可视化突出显示以及利用数据透视表进行高效分组统计,我们拥有一套完整的工具链。理解每种方法的原理、适用场景及其局限性,是成为数据处理高手的关键。希望本文详尽的解析与丰富的案例,能帮助您在面对任何求最小值的问题时,都能游刃有余地选出最佳公式,让数据为您提供更精准的洞察。
相关文章
当您满怀期待地双击一个Excel文件,却发现无法输入任何内容或修改数据时,这无疑会打乱您的工作节奏。这种“打开不能编辑”的状况背后,可能隐藏着多达十几种不同的原因,从文件自身的保护设置、权限问题,到软件冲突、系统环境异常,甚至是文件本身的损坏。本文将为您系统性地剖析这一常见困境,从最基础的检查步骤到深层次的故障排查,提供一份详尽的诊断与修复指南,帮助您快速识别问题根源并恢复文件的编辑功能,让您的工作重新流畅起来。
2026-02-22 00:32:44
227人看过
本文旨在深入探讨数字信息传输的核心机制与完整流程。文章将从信息的数字化源头出发,系统阐述编码、调制、信道传输、解调、解码直至最终还原的全链条原理。内容涵盖从基础的电信号与光信号载体,到复杂的网络协议与纠错技术,并结合光纤通信、第五代移动通信技术等实际应用,剖析其背后的科学理论与工程实践。通过梳理技术演进脉络与展望未来趋势,为读者构建一个关于数字信息如何跨越时空、可靠传递的完整知识框架。
2026-02-22 00:32:03
332人看过
在使用微软Word处理文档时,许多细心的用户会发现,字体大小的下拉列表中似乎缺少了“17”这个数字。这一现象并非软件缺陷或偶然遗漏,其背后蕴含着字体排印学、软件工程学以及历史沿革等多重因素的复杂交织。本文将深入剖析Word字体列表的生成逻辑,探讨其与印刷传统、屏幕显示技术以及用户界面设计的关联,并从微软官方技术文档中寻找权威解释,为您揭示这一看似微小却极具代表性的设计决策背后的深层原因。
2026-02-22 00:31:55
84人看过
在Excel使用过程中,脚本错误是用户经常遇到的困扰,它通常指在运行宏、加载项或执行自动化任务时,由于代码问题、环境配置或兼容性等原因导致的执行失败。这类错误不仅会中断工作流程,还可能引发数据丢失或功能异常。本文将深入解析脚本错误的本质、常见类型、产生原因,并提供一系列实用的诊断与解决方案,帮助用户从容应对此类问题,提升表格处理的效率与稳定性。
2026-02-22 00:31:34
89人看过
您是否曾因不清楚自己使用的Word具体版本而感到困扰?无论是为了确保软件兼容性,还是需要确认功能特性,掌握查询方法都至关重要。本文将为您系统梳理从传统桌面应用到云端服务等不同环境下的查询方案,涵盖十余种实用技巧,助您快速定位版本信息,并为升级与故障排查提供专业指导。
2026-02-22 00:31:31
218人看过
在Microsoft Word文档处理过程中,页眉不显示是一个常见且令人困扰的问题,它可能由多种因素导致。本文将深入剖析页眉消失的十二个核心原因,涵盖从视图设置、节与分页符的干扰,到格式覆盖、文档保护以及更深层次的模板或文件损坏问题。我们将依据官方操作指南,提供一套系统性的排查与解决方案,帮助您彻底解决页眉显示异常,恢复文档的正常排版与专业外观。
2026-02-22 00:31:25
54人看过
热门推荐
资讯中心:




.webp)
.webp)